WSOP Circuit: Brazilian Championship is the second largest in the world

The second edition of the Brasilian Circuit of the World Series of Poker will take place from September 27th to October 4th at Ibirapuera Park, in São Paulo, and promises to repeat the success of 2016. Then, more than 12 thousand people were present at the WSOP Circuit Brazil, which distributed nearly R$ 10 million in prizes during the 26 tournaments that took place.

A total of 2,981 entrants took over the 150 tables to play in the tournament and dispute the 14 WSOP rings. The acceptance of the tournament in the country was so good that Brazil definitely entered the international route of the WSOP Circuit and the event now became part of the official calendar of the city of São Paulo.

Currently, more than eight million Brazilians play poker and each year the activity gains one million new players, putting Brazil in fifth place in the world in terms of number of players.

The WSOP Brazil 2017 promises even more. The expectation is that it exceeds the number of subscribers in relation to last year. More tournaments, more satellites, new structures and bigger prizes. The best techniques and the most incredible skills will be put to the table in search of R$ 1 million guaranteed to the champion of Main Event and also the Champions ring.

In addition to a millionaire prize, the Main Event winner will be awarded a US$ 10,000 buy-in, plus hosting in the United States, to compete for US$ 1 million plus the gold bracelet at the WSOP Global Championship.
